So I was in an Apple store today and got talking to one of the sales people about the Ceramic Shield on the back of the iPhone Air.
I mentioned the scratches on the black Air.
He said that he'd spoken to someone from another Apple store who found that the Air has a thin superficial coating and that a lot of these scratches just surface level and can actually be cleaned up with an alcohol wipe (70% isopropyl). He literally got one of these wipes out and wiped the back of the phone and the scratches all disappeared.
Just something I thought I'd share, I don't own an Air myself.
This only apparently works for the main back of the phone/Ceramic Shield area, not the plateau.
